gpt4 book ai didi

git - 将一个分支的未暂存更改转移到另一个分支

转载 作者:行者123 更新时间:2023-12-05 08:32:14 25 4
gpt4 key购买 nike

在我的应用程序中,我在一个名为 v4.0 的分支上工作。

在该分支中,我对 13-14 个未暂存的文件进行了更改,一段时间后我意识到我必须在 v4.0.1 上执行此操作,这是错误发生的。 v4.0 上的更改未暂存。

有什么方法可以转移我从 v4.0 创建的 v4.0.1 中的所有更改,而无需暂存 v4.0 中的更改

最佳答案

是的,有不同的方法可以实现您想要的。您可以存储更改并将它们 pop 到所需的分支:v4.0.1

假设您在分支 v4.0 上,使用未暂存的更改,执行以下命令:

    git stash -u
git checkout v4.0.1
git stash pop

然后您可以暂存更改并将它们提交到分支 v4.0.1

请注意,仅当您的工作区中有未跟踪的文件时,才需要 -u 选项。

关于git - 将一个分支的未暂存更改转移到另一个分支,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52494708/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com